25
An online dashboard in a snap Create a WEB dashboard in minutes for your Key Performance Indicators using a simple & free tool and no programming expertise © Component Based Solutions Ltd.

KPInstant Guide

Embed Size (px)

DESCRIPTION

KPInstant is a free online application that let you build an interactive online dashboard with no programming expertise.

Citation preview

Page 1: KPInstant Guide

An online dashboard in a snap

Create a WEB dashboard in minutes

for your Key Performance Indicators

using a simple & free tool

and no programming expertise

© Component Based Solutions Ltd.

Page 2: KPInstant Guide

When...

You need a KPI Daskboard Internal or External to your organization Available through any Web Browser Up & running in a few hours Complete, flexible and expandable Requering absolutely no programming skills Spreadsheet is all what you need to know With absolutely NO investment

Page 3: KPInstant Guide

KPInstant gives you...

An online interactive dashboard two distinct styles (modern &. gauge-vintage) Alert indicators Multiple perspectives Selectable analytic dimensions Evolution charts Interactive help & interrelationships

… absolutely for free!

Page 4: KPInstant Guide

3 simple steps

Page 5: KPInstant Guide

Step 1: Define measures

Fill a simple spreadsheet whose template you can download from:

http://www.cbsolution.net/jnlp/samples/kpinstant/kpinstant.xls

Use one line for each measure, as shown in next slides.

Page 6: KPInstant Guide

Not requiredNot required

This is the name of your

KPI or measure

This is the name of your

KPI or measure

Enter % if percentage and

# decimals

Enter % if percentage and

# decimals

Enter 'KPI' show measure in Dashboard. To use perspectives enter name followed by ”perspective”.

Separate entries by commas.

Enter 'KPI' show measure in Dashboard. To use perspectives enter name followed by ”perspective”.

Separate entries by commas.

If measure has multiple

dimension enter them here

separated by comma,

example: client, store,

product ...

If measure has multiple

dimension enter them here

separated by comma,

example: client, store,

product ...

Identify measures

Page 7: KPInstant Guide

Not requiredNot required

Those fields are not required and for documentation only, but can help user understand the measure. Also, if you reference other measures (inside square braces) their

values will be shown upon request, to assess, for example how measure was computed.

Those fields are not required and for documentation only, but can help user understand the measure. Also, if you reference other measures (inside square braces) their

values will be shown upon request, to assess, for example how measure was computed.

Cross-reference measures

Page 8: KPInstant Guide

Define control ranges

Not requiredNot required

Values under Ideal minimum will be shown in

yellow.

Values under Ideal minimum will be shown in

yellow.

Values under allowed

minimum will be shown in red.

Values under allowed

minimum will be shown in red.

Same considerations (red – yellow)

apply to maximum.

Same considerations (red – yellow)

apply to maximum.

Page 9: KPInstant Guide

Step 2: Collect data

●You also use spreadsheet to collect data●There is no predefined template●Organize them as you wish●Provide how many you need●Fill & deploy them with any frequency

●Just use named ranges to bind values to measures.

Page 10: KPInstant Guide

3 Kinds of data

Data used to compute measures

Data used to compute measures

Computed measuresComputed measures

Dimension keys: relate values to

dimensions (what they refer to)

Dimension keys: relate values to

dimensions (what they refer to)

Page 11: KPInstant Guide

Defining named ranges

Define range names to bindDimensions and measures to cells

Define range names to bindDimensions and measures to cells

SpecialTIMErange

Page 12: KPInstant Guide

How KPInstant reads data

KPInstant uses your named ranges to understand

spreadsheets. 2607 refers to “Pizzas Sold” measure for

“All Stores” (store dimension) on Feb/3/2010

KPInstant uses your named ranges to understand

spreadsheets. 2607 refers to “Pizzas Sold” measure for

“All Stores” (store dimension) on Feb/3/2010

Page 13: KPInstant Guide

Named ranges rules - 1

To create a named range using Excel, select the cells and then choose Insert > Names.

Define a named range for each: - measure (Col. A of measures spreadsheet, but you will see an alternative) - dimension (Col. E of measures spreadsheet)

Define the special named range TIME for the implicit and always present time dimension. It shall contain dates as number, formatted in whatever way you wish (but shall be numeric!)

Page 14: KPInstant Guide

Named ranges rules - 2

Range names shall be all uppercase with any character that is not letter or digit converted to underscore, ex: “Net Sales” becomes NET_SALES.

You can combine how many dimensions, time and measure you wish either vertically or horizontally.

Wrapping and MEASURES range can simplify this task. See next examples.

Page 15: KPInstant Guide

Ranges Wrapping

A short range, like time range will automatically wrap. Thus you can

enter a single value instead of repeating it. The same way if you

have 3 products to be cross-combined with multiple clients you

need provide just 3 cells.

A short range, like time range will automatically wrap. Thus you can

enter a single value instead of repeating it. The same way if you

have 3 products to be cross-combined with multiple clients you

need provide just 3 cells.

Page 16: KPInstant Guide

The MEASURES range

Instead of using a named range for each measure you can use a single

range named MEASURES containing measures name, bound to a range named VALUES bound to actual

measure values.

Instead of using a named range for each measure you can use a single

range named MEASURES containing measures name, bound to a range named VALUES bound to actual

measure values.

MEASURES VALUES

Page 17: KPInstant Guide

Your dashboard is ready!

To use KPInstant, simply copy the definition (kpinstant.xls) and any data spreadsheets to a folder or web location. Data spreadsheets can have any name (but shall also be .xls: Excel 97-2007 format).

Then point your browser at KPInstant (*):

http://www.cbsolution.net/site.oss/launch/kpinstant

(*) you need Java plugin in your browser (usually already present), you can check and install it at:

http://www.java.com/en/download/dt_verify.jsp

Inside KPInstant choose:

My Dashboards > Open

And enter the name of folder or URL where you placed the spreadsheets.

To have a taste of KPInstant you can open the dashboard located at this URL (from which next examples of a pizza store chain are taken):

http://www.cbsolution.net/jnlp/samples/kpinstant/tower-of-pizza/

Page 18: KPInstant Guide

The Modern style

Alert IndicatorsONLY shown if yellow (alert) or

red (action required)

Alert IndicatorsONLY shown if yellow (alert) or

red (action required)

MeasuresMeasures

Bullet chart

shows status

Bullet chart

shows status

Switch to different

perspective,You will get a different

set of measures

Switch to different

perspective,You will get a different

set of measures Sparkline

shows trend

Sparkline shows trend

Current Value

Current Value

Page 19: KPInstant Guide

The Vintage Style

Click on Preferences > Vintage to change style,

Now let's go back to modern style, spartan but more effective.

Click on Preferences > Vintage to change style,

Now let's go back to modern style, spartan but more effective.

Page 20: KPInstant Guide

Understanding measures

Click on measure to display

their meaning

Click on measure to display

their meaning

Page 21: KPInstant Guide

Visualizing evolution

Click on spark line

to plot evolution

Click on spark line

to plot evolution

Page 22: KPInstant Guide

Getting detail

Click on bullet chart for detail

and related measures

Click on bullet chart for detail

and related measures

Page 23: KPInstant Guide

Drill down

Selecting “Context” let you choose and combine available dimensions.

Selecting “Context” let you choose and combine available dimensions.

Page 24: KPInstant Guide

Suggestions

Start practicing with only 2-3 measures, grow incrementally.

KPInstant uses same format of KPIStudio (also free) that produces great project documentation. Simply open kpinstant.xls with KPIStudio and generate PDF.

Page 25: KPInstant Guide

Q & A

Can I access directly my legacy data instead of reading from spreadsheets?

Yes, you can use a REST interface to access any data you wish. Ask your tech staff to contact [email protected] for detailed information

I am missing a certain feature...We greatly appreciate any kind of suggestion. Please, let us know your needs and whet you think of KPInstant to [email protected]